Ferry from Bari to Dubrovnik

We took the Bari to Dubrovnik overnight ferry in October. We bought our tickets in Rome and were told "this is your ticket". However, that was not true. We learned along with the other western travelers who arrived at the port expecting to get on with a "ticket/reservation" that we needed to exchange the reservation for actual tickets. So here's what you do. Arrive at the port with enough time to take the shuttle (free) to the ticket offices, approximately a 10 minute ride. Only one person needs to take the passports for all the travelers on your reservation to get the tickets. Since it is a 10-12 passenger van there is no room for luggage. Leave your family/friends at the port, take the passports and get the tickets. Catch the van back and board the ferry. The entire process took approx 1 hour since the van is so small and everyone is making this trek and the ticket line is long. Also if you are arriving by train to Bari, the bus you need is 20/. The (/) is very important do not take bus 20. The bus station is in front of the train station. You can buy your ticket at the ticket office in the same parking lot where the buses are arriving. The ride is approx 20 minutes to the port.
